Telecom Italia takes Critical Path

Messaging software and service vendor Critical Path today announced that Telecom Italia will be using the vendor’s Memova Mobile consumer mobile e-mail platform to support mobile e-mail capabilities for its broadband subscribers.
Customers in Italy who have the carrier’s ALICE mobile broadband service can send and receive their ALICE e-mail with any MMS-enabled mobile phone. A statement from Critical Path said that many consumers do not have a smart phone, and most are not willing to spend a lot of time and money setting up new data services. Memova Mobile will provide a mobile e-mail service that is easy to set up and use for 98% of Telecom Italia’s mobile phone subscribers, the companies said.
